课程
/后端开发
/Python
/python进阶
print 'call'+f._name_+'()'
所以这到底是啥意思啊
2018-04-28
源自:python进阶 2-12
正在回答
在上节课看到的科普:f.__name__是函数的名字,函数对象中有一个__name__属性用来保存函数的名字,
print 'call'+f._name_+'()' 就是 打印出 ' call 函数名 () '
慕前端3429475
f.__name__是函数名,别的那是字符串拼接的
举报
学习函数式、模块和面向对象编程,掌握Python高级程序设计
购课补贴联系客服咨询优惠详情
慕课网APP您的移动学习伙伴
扫描二维码关注慕课网微信公众号